Favicon of Formik

Formik

A popular React library that streamlines form creation, validation, and management for React and React Native applications.

Screenshot of Formik website

Formik is the most widely used open-source library for building forms in React and React Native, designed to eliminate common frustrations associated with form handling. It offers a declarative approach that automates repetitive tasks such as tracking field values, errors, and validation, allowing developers to focus on core business logic rather than boilerplate code. Its intuitive design relies solely on React's native state and props, avoiding complex subscriptions or observables, which makes debugging and testing straightforward. Formik is easy to adopt, as it doesn't depend on external state management tools like Redux or MobX, keeping bundle sizes minimal and enabling incremental integration. Trusted by leading companies, it provides battle-tested solutions for validation, formatting, masking, and error handling, reducing the likelihood of bugs and edge cases. Its comprehensive features include security, accessibility, and user experience best practices, supported by a vibrant community. Whether you're building simple forms or complex surveys, Formik helps you develop reliable, maintainable forms efficiently.

Share:

Similar to Formik

Favicon

 

  
  
Favicon

 

  
  
Favicon